QNB Group has launched a new biometric payment acceptance solution for its merchants in Qatar. QNB, together with its key partners, will be helping merchants with outlets in Qatar to offer customers the simplicity, convenience and security of facial biometric payments.
This solution is based on proprietary facial verification technology developed by PopID, provisioned through QNB’s acceptance network, and supported by Visa via tokenisation.
The technology enables customers to authenticate payments for goods and services through facial verification, without a physical card or mobile phone after initial enrolment. As a one-time sign-up, users will create their profile by taking a selfie of their face using their smartphone, before entering their phone number and card details.
The technology then tokenises the card number and securely links it to the facial biometric template. It only takes a minute or two to set this up and then only a few seconds to make the payment. The merchants will offer the in-store sign-up using a QR capability.
These developments "highlight the driving forces behind facial biometric technology and the wide range of opportunities it is opening up for the future of payment solutions and much more", the bank said in a statement.
Adel al-Malki, senior executive vice-president (Group Retail Banking), said: “As the payment landscape evolves, QNB is always at the forefront of this evolution, and constantly willing to be an early adopter of innovative technologies that drive frictionless and enhanced payment experience – putting our customers and merchants experience at the centre of everything we do. Being the ‘first in Qatar’ in another innovation that augments the already rich range of payment options that includes functionality such as contactless payments, QNB ‘MyPOS’ (Tap on Phone payment acceptance) and Samsung/Google/Apple pay, to mention a few."
“In America and Japan, we have demonstrated that allowing consumers to link PopPay to loyalty accounts and payment methods substantially increases speed of ordering and check out, drives loyalty engagement, and reduces fraud,” said John Miller, CEO, PopID and its parent company, Cali Group.
“We are excited to work with Visa and QNB to bring this loyalty and payment platform to businesses and consumers in Qatar,” Miller added.
